Norenkov distinguished himself as part of the Cherkassy team
LNZ was defeated by the Polish Warty from Poznan in the first control match at the winter training camp in Turkey.
Towards the end of the first half, the teams exchanged goals – defender Denis Norenkov scored for LNZ. At the end of the hour, Varta scored the winning goal.
The match was attended by a recent newcomer to the team – goalkeeper Evgeniy Kucherenko, who previously played for Kolos and Georgian Dila.
Let us remind you that in total LNZ planned to play 11 control matches in Turkey. Confirmed opponents include Mlada Boleslav (Czech Republic), Slovacko (Czech Republic), Zaglebie (Poland) and Liepaja (Latvia).
LNZ finished the autumn part of the championship in 10th place. The base date of the first official match of 2024 of the Dulub team against Krivbass is February 24.
- Test match
Varta — LNZ — 2:1 (1:1)
Goals: Kaminski, 38, Eppel, 58 – Norenkov, 44
LNZ: Kucherenko (Samoilenko, 66) – Nasonov, Kovalev, Norenkov, Stasyuk (Tarasenko, 74) – Pasich (Dolinsky, 74), Boyko (Tishchenko, 70), Rybalka (Banada, 56), Shestakov, Naumets (INP, 66) – Pryadun (INP, 70)
INP – player on trial
